Get the dim sum in town if you really want good tasty ones. The dim sum at the lounge not only has very limited selection but is just acceptable quality. If you want to try it at the lounge, order it from the noodle bar at the J lounges. You can order it at the main restaurants in the F lounges but our experiences have been, it would take forever to come.
